Manufacturer's Recycling and Energy
Information
NEC-Mitsubishi Electric Visual Systems Corp. is strongly committed to environmental
protection and sees recycling as one of the company's top priorities in trying to minimize
the burden placed on the environment. We are engaged in developing environmentally-
friendly products, and always strive to help define and comply with the latest
independent standards from agencies such as ISO (International Organisation for
Standardization) and TCO (Swedish Trades Union).
For more information, and for help in recycling your old NEC or Mitsubishi monitors,
please visit our website at:

Energy saving
This monitor features an advanced energy saving capability. When a VESA Display
Power Management Signaling (DPMS) Standard signal is sent to the monitor, the Energy
Saving mode is activated. The monitor enters a single Energy Saving mode.
